Why customize your LinkedIn URL
By generating a personal LinkedIn address, you will simplify the process of remembering and sharing your profile with others. It gives a touch of professionalism to your resume, your email signature and your business cards. A clean, personalized link helps generate trust and increase your credibility. You also enhance the searchability of your profile with search engines, which makes recruiters find you quicker.
When you run a LinkedIn page on behalf of your company, a custom URL will assist in brand consistency. It enables the employees to identify with the brand easily. It also enhances the appearance of your firm in search engines, making your company strong online.
Key rules to customize LinkedIn URL
- Character limit: The custom URL should have a range of 3-100 characters. When your name or brand is short, then take advantage of it to have a clean and simple link.
- The permitted characters: Only letters, numbers, and hyphens (-) are accepted. You are not expected to use symbols or punctuation because LinkedIn will not recognize them.
- Case-insensitive: LinkedIn URLs are not case-sensitive, thus both johnsmith and JohnSmith will direct to the same profile. It implies that you should not be concerned about styling, but clarity should be your priority.
- Change restrictions: You are allowed only five changes to your custom URL in 6 months. Therefore, plan in advance since there will be no more frequent edits beyond this limit.
- First-come, first-served: After a URL has been claimed, it cannot be used again, even when it is inactive. In the event that the perfect URL is found, you need to snap it up before it is too late.
How to change personal LinkedIn URL: 2 methods
Method 1: Change LinkedIn URL on desktop
To customize your LinkedIn URL using a desktop, follow these clear steps. This method gives you full control and is easy to complete in just a few minutes. Here's how you do it:
- Sign in to your LinkedIn account using any desktop browser. Click the "Me" icon at the top right corner of the homepage. From the dropdown, click "View Profile" to open your profile page.
- On the right side of the screen, you will see "Public profile & URL." Click the "Pencil" icon.
- A new tab will open. On the right panel, you'll see "Edit your custom URL". Click the pencil icon next to your URL. In the edit box, type your desired custom URL (e.g., john-smith-consulting). Ensure it's simple, professional, and relevant to your name or brand.
- Click "Save" to confirm the change.
Method 2: Change LinkedIn URL on mobile
Changing your LinkedIn URL on mobile is quick and simple, giving you the flexibility to update your profile while on the go. You don't need a desktop, just your LinkedIn app and a few minutes. Here's how you can do it:
- Open the LinkedIn app on your phone. Go to your profile by tapping your profile picture. Next, click on "View my profile" or click on your name to access your profile.
- Next, click on the three dots present adjacent to the "Add section" and then choose "Contact info". Next, you need to click on the "Pencil" icon present in the top right corner.
- Here you will see "Edit your custom URL". Click on the "Pencil" icon and add your custom URL. Tap "Save" to confirm the changes.
How to change your LinkedIn URL for company page
To change your LinkedIn URL for a company page, follow these simple steps.
- First, go to your Company Page and click "Edit page" on the admin view.
- From the menu, select "Page Info." You'll see a field labeled "Public URL." This is where you can update your company's custom LinkedIn web address.
- When done, click on "Save" to finalize your LinkedIn company URL.

FAQs
- 1
- How many times can I change my LinkedIn URL?
LinkedIn allows you to change your custom URL up to five times every six months. If you're not happy with your current URL or want to align it with a new personal brand or company name, you can update it within these limits. Use this option wisely to maintain consistency across platforms. After reaching the limit, you'll need to wait six months before changing it again.
